Why Bandar Fails On Box Office: Bobby Deol is in the news these days regarding the release of the film ‘Bandar’. In this, the film was released in theaters on June 5, 2026 and it became popular on social media as soon as it was released. Fans praised the film’s content and Bobby Deol, but the film did not perform at the box office as it received positive word-of-mouth publicity. The situation was such that the film managed to make only Rs 2.45 crore in the first weekend. In such a situation, let us tell you where the film failed.

dark subject

Bobby Deol starrer film ‘Bandar’ is a dark crime thriller film. It depicts serious issues like false allegations and social media trials. It is often seen that only a limited section of people like to watch such serial issues. Most of the elite class people like to watch films on such issues but the common man avoids watching such films with his family.

Dispute with multiplex

Along with this, another reason could also be that the dispute with the multiplex had a great impact on the earnings of the film ‘Bandar’. Just before the release of the film, the makers had a dispute with the multiplex chains (PVR, Inox and Cinepolis) regarding screen allotment. The makers had kept selected shows as per their wish. It is believed that the makers tried to run the film on the basis of mouth publicity instead of the opening weekend show, which resulted in losses.

Heavy damage caused by clash

At the same time, when ‘Bandar’ was released, two more films were released along with it, due to which there was a tough competition at the box office, in which the makers of ‘Bandar’ had to suffer huge losses. There was more hype for ‘Peddi’ and ‘Hai Jawaani To Ishq Hona Hai’ than ‘Bandar’. Ram Charan’s film broke records and earned. At the same time, Varun Dhawan’s film also earned decent money. It is often seen that when the audience has a choice, some film or the other has to bear the loss.

OTT like appeal

‘Bandar’ is directed by Anurag Kashyap and his direction is amazing, which is liked a lot by the audience but it is often seen that the content of his films is like driven OTT. Anurag Kashyap is considered to be a person with OTT content. The audience likes his films on OTT rather than theatres.

Slow start of ‘Bandar’ at the box office

Along with this, the film ‘Bandar’ also had a slow start at the box office, due to which the film could not earn much in the coming days. Once a film has a bad start, it often has to suffer losses.

According to Sacknilk, the film had earned only Rs 50 lakh on the first day. After this, it earned Rs 95 lakh on the second day and Rs 1 crore on Sunday i.e. the third day, after which it earned only Rs 2.45 crore. This is a big blow for the film of a star actor like Bobby Deol.
